Treatment Approaches for Drug-Induced Kidney Failure
Drug-induced kidney failure is a serious medical condition that occurs when certain medications impair renal function, potentially leading to acute or chronic kidney injury. The first and most critical step in managing this condition is immediate discontinuation of the offending drug. Once a medication is suspected of causing renal damage, healthcare providers typically recommend reducing the dosage or stopping the drug entirely to prevent further harm to the kidneys.
Immediate Management Strategies
Discontinuation of Nephrotoxic Agents: Identifying and eliminating the causative drug is essential. Common culprits include nonsteroidal anti-inflammatory drugs (NSAIDs), antibiotics like aminoglycosides, chemotherapy agents, and contrast dyes used in imaging procedures. Early intervention significantly improves recovery outcomes.
Hydration and Diuresis: In cases where kidney damage results from crystalline deposits—such as with certain chemotherapy drugs like methotrexate—increased fluid intake is encouraged. This helps flush out crystals from the renal tubules. Physicians may also prescribe diuretic therapy to enhance urine flow and reduce tubular obstruction, thereby minimizing structural damage to the kidneys.
Medical Treatments Based on Underlying Cause
Acute Allergic Interstitial Nephritis
When drug-induced kidney injury stems from an immune-mediated reaction, such as acute interstitial nephritis caused by penicillin or other antibiotics, corticosteroids are often prescribed. These anti-inflammatory agents help suppress the immune response and reduce inflammation in the kidney tissue, supporting faster functional recovery.

Supportive Care and Long-Term Monitoring
Beyond targeted therapies, supportive care plays a vital role in recovery. This includes maintaining proper electrolyte balance, controlling blood pressure, and monitoring serum creatinine and blood urea nitrogen (BUN) levels. Patients may require temporary dialysis in severe cases until kidney function stabilizes.
Ongoing follow-up with a nephrologist is recommended to assess recovery progress and prevent progression to chronic kidney disease. Lifestyle modifications—such as adopting a kidney-friendly diet, avoiding dehydration, and reviewing all medications regularly—can further reduce the risk of recurrence.
